Instructions

Prep
1

Before starting, wash and dry all produce. Core, then cut pepper into 1/2-inch pieces. Peel, then cut onion into 1/2-inch pieces.

Cook peppers
2

Heat a large pot over medium-high heat. When hot, add 1/2 tbsp (1 tbsp) oil, then peppers. Cook, stirring occasionally, until tender-crisp, 3-4 min. Season with salt and pepper. Transfer peppers to a plate. Set aside.

Cook beef and onions
3

Reheat the same pot over medium-high. When hot, add beef and onions to the dry pot. Cook, breaking up beef into smaller pieces, until no pink remains, 4-5 min.** Carefully drain and discard excess fat, if desired.

Cook cavatappi
4

Add Tex-Mex paste, crushed tomatoes, broth concentrate, 2 cups water (3 1/2 cups) and 1/2 tsp (1 tsp) salt to the pot with beef and onions.Stir to combine, then bring to boil over high. Once boiling, stir in cavatappi and reduce heat to medium. Simmer uncovered, stirring often to prevent sticking to the pot, until cavatappi is tender, 14-16 min. (TIP: If pasta is sticking too much, add more water, 1/4 cup at a time. Scrape up any pieces that are stuck to the bottom of the pot.)

Finish cavatappi
5

Add peppers, spinach and half the cheese to the pot with cavatappi. Cook, stirring often, until spinach wilts, 1-2 min. Season with pepper, to taste.

Finish and serve
6

Divide Southwest-style beef and cavatappi between bowls.Sprinkle remaining cheese over top.
